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5999376862 068374794 735 9359931091 32
4558 410035
4558 410035
72656 0523 36038344 111461029
All about undefined
Interested in learning more?
4558 410035
72656 0523 36038344 111461029
See more
61009380 053853 11219601789
5920 90562 257995122
See more
2247685 8444800881 91618
41 87 73217 39
See more